    19-031MR Queensland lawyer pleads guilty to giving false or misleading information to ASIC

    Mary-Anne Greaves, of Mount Sheridan, Queensland, has pleaded guilty before the Brisbane Magistrates’ Court to one count of giving false or misleading information to ASIC.

    The examination of Ms Greaves, a former lawyer, was part of an investigation conducted by ASIC into a 2015 takeover bid by G8 Education Limited (G8 Education) for ASX-listed Affinity Education Group Limited (Affinity). The investigation included enquiries into alleged undisclosed arrangements between G8 Education and West Bridge Holdings Pty Ltd (West Bridge) for the acquisition of Affinity shares as part of the takeover bid.

    The charge related to Greaves’ false denial, on 2 June 2016, during an ASIC examination under oath, that she had not been provided information relating to the acquisition by West Bridge of Affinity shares at the time of the takeover bid by G8 Education.

    The matter has been listed for a sentencing hearing before the Brisbane Magistrates’ Court on 24 May 2019.

    The matter is being prosecuted by the Commonwealth Director of Public Prosecutions.
